Output 766ef079241d7170c8ebfdfd79ecea792f270bac40cb33c59eddc66f405787d5:140

value
14819
script pubkey
OP_0 OP_PUSHBYTES_20 83c6e420eade8db448e75ac40eafe5891f06384b
address
bc1qs0rwgg82m6xmgj88ttzqatl93y0svwzts3jn62
transaction
766ef079241d7170c8ebfdfd79ecea792f270bac40cb33c59eddc66f405787d5
confirmations
127554
spent
true